Update listener for animation in Gesture Settings.

Use onClick listener instead of onTouch listener for handling playback
for the animation video.

Bug: 29779942
Change-Id: Ia30c0c49635fedd7f5afd4873ed1971529b99dcc
This commit is contained in:
Doris Ling
2016-06-28 11:55:20 -07:00
parent ab7a6cf828
commit 5d1a512934

View File

@@ -100,10 +100,9 @@ public final class GesturePreference extends SwitchPreference {
imageView.setVisibility(View.VISIBLE);
playButton.setVisibility(View.VISIBLE);
video.setOnTouchListener(new View.OnTouchListener() {
video.setOnClickListener(new View.OnClickListener() {
@Override
public boolean onTouch(View v, MotionEvent event) {
if (event.getAction() == MotionEvent.ACTION_DOWN) {
public void onClick(View v) {
if (mMediaPlayer != null) {
if (mMediaPlayer.isPlaying()) {
mMediaPlayer.pause();
@@ -113,9 +112,6 @@ public final class GesturePreference extends SwitchPreference {
playButton.setVisibility(View.GONE);
}
}
return true;
}
return false;
}
});